Debugging code is always a wearisome activity. But the more you recognize your mistakes, the less difficult it really is to fix them.
Game development reaches its most intense issue for the duration of output, exactly where gameplay capabilities and content are actively developed. All of it commences With all the Minimum Feasible Product (MVP)—a primary, playable version that establishes Main mechanics—and after that moves from the Alpha phase, the place main functions are launched in a very tough variety, for the Beta section, when the game is articles-complete and undergoes considerable tests, balancing, and refinement.
We develop intricate wireframes and prototypes to articulate game mechanics, person interface features, and the overall game architecture. Our professionals layout adaptive user interfaces, making sure an optimized person experience that fosters efficient interactions.
Use HTML to framework your game’s material, structure, and consumer interface. It offers the foundation for displaying game elements like game loops, and asset elements in browsers.
Because 3.js is based on JavaScript, it’s fairly very easy to insert any interactivity amongst 3D objects and person interfaces, like keyboard and mouse. This can make the library correctly ideal for earning 3D games online.
When your game involves a storyline, it’s time to consider the Tale and figures. Who're the leading characters, and what position do they Participate in? And in addition consider your concentrate on audiences.
This Components for that 3d detection hasn’t be experimented with by me but I observed it inside of a text reserve which has to accomplish with Vectors.This Method will do the job any time you calculating distances in between Details. Other Programmers I realize have a tendency to draw a shape about Every single item and use a detection components to it.
Soon after coding for your personal HTML5 game development, it’s time to generate your game more engaging by including animations. Animations provide lifetime to people, objects, and environments, maximizing the general gameplay expertise.
Buying what game motor to work with is an important decision, so you should definitely do good exploration prior to making your selection. Regardless of what motor you decide, you will need to get knowledgeable about its code and inner Doing the job if you need to use appropriately, so they shouldn’t be addressed as black bins.
Should you’re aiming to delve into making basic or elaborate 3D objects on the web, A few.js is definitely the go-to library. Its top rated rewards contain a vast Local community of gifted users and ample examples and resources.
Some of these vendors are notably focused on games, some are typically conceived for cellular apps but can be employed for games also.
This will function inside of a 2d game but haven’t tried out it over a 3d game.I used Threejs nonetheless it is best of for animations.
Your HTML5 game is prepared, but can it endure in the competitive on the web gaming earth? To perform properly, you must optimize it. Multi-player aid, smoother gameplay, and superior effectiveness should help your game get noticed and keep gamers content. Multiplayer Integration
Top quality analysts check the game throughout click here many equipment, deal with bugs and functionality concerns, improve In general playability, and supply comprehensive experiences to developers to make sure the game meets the best top quality requirements.